Output 16fade10153ae626890953819114c2f8ce5ca544b2eb7b22d85cb504fcf1d88f:1

value
34182047
script pubkey
OP_0 OP_PUSHBYTES_20 5ab1b4853dc773d424c857feced3298253b186de
address
bc1qt2cmfpfacaeagfxg2llva5efsffmrpk7thsg8p
transaction
16fade10153ae626890953819114c2f8ce5ca544b2eb7b22d85cb504fcf1d88f
confirmations
245448
spent
true